Dinosaurs evolved through a complex process over millions of years, beginning with their origins in the Mesozoic Era, which spans from about 250 to 65 million years ago. Here’s a brief overview of their evolutionary journey:
Origins and Early Evolution (Late Triassic, around 230 million years ago): Dinosaurs first appeared in the late Triassic period, evolving from earlier archosaurian reptiles. Archosaurs were a group of reptiles that also included crocodiles and birds. The early dinosaurs were small, bipedal creatures.
Diverse Radiation (Jurassic Period, around 200-145 million years ago): During the Jurassic period, dinosaurs began to diversify rapidly. This era saw the rise of well-known groups such as the theropods (which include the iconic Tyrannosaurus rex and smaller, bird-like dinosaurs) and sauropodomorphs (long-necked, herbivorous dinosaurs like Brachiosaurus). This period was marked by the evolution of larger body sizes and more specialized adaptations.
Further Diversification (Cretaceous Period, around 145-65 million years ago): In the Cretaceous period, dinosaurs continued to evolve and diversify. This era introduced many new groups and forms, including the ceratopsians (like Triceratops), hadrosaurids (duck-billed dinosaurs), and more advanced theropods, including the famous Velociraptor and the ancestors of modern birds. The Cretaceous period ended with the mass extinction event around 66 million years ago.
Extinction and Legacy: At the end of the Cretaceous period, a massive extinction event, likely caused by an asteroid impact and possibly volcanic activity, led to the extinction of about 75% of Earth's species, including most dinosaurs. However, some theropods survived this extinction event and evolved into modern birds, which are considered the direct descendants of dinosaurs.
Overall, dinosaur evolution was characterized by significant changes in size, shape, and ecological roles over millions of years, leading to a diverse array of species adapted to various environments and lifestyles
